Finding your donors can be hard. Tailoring your messages to those donors can be even harder. That's why marketers suggest that you create donor "personas" -- characteristics of the people most likely to give to your organization. Here are six prompts you can use to get ChatGPT to help perform this analysis:
Act as an expert marketer, using best practices from that discipline. Create three ideal personas for donors to a $2 million nonprofit in Arlington, Virginia, that works on offender aid and restoration. [Obviously, change the prompts to reflect your circumstances.]
For each persona you listed, describe in detail the factual basis for your profile.
Look back at your original response to see whether you had any hallucinations or need to correct something to make it more accurate.
Applying the same analysis, research XYZ.org. In light of that research, modify your proposed personas in any way that would make your profiles more accurate for XYZ.
Generate 20 statements that the [Profile 1] would use, in their own words, to express why it is important to donate to a $2 million nonprofit in Arlington, Virginia, that works on offender aid and restoration.
Generate 5 emails that XYZ could use to persuade [Profile 1] to donate to XYZ.
Is your research over? No, of course not. As AI guru Geoff Woods notes, an AI answer rarely gets you more than 60% there. But what a way to start!
